The proper naming of your church Christmas event can determine its success. People attend Christmas events for many reasons (secular and spiritual) and the name will be the first thing to get their attention. And hopefully will compel them to come. Or at least, to allow your event to not be ignored with all the other seasonal events.
Christmas is one of the times that non-churchgoers will consider attending a church! So, let’s give them an event that’s high quality, family-friendly, and has a connection to the gospel message. It is Christ’s birth, right?
